Face of Arise Africa Beauty Contest 2020 Set To Hold In Nigeria As Forms Goes On Sale
Africa are you ready for the biggest and most glamourous Beauty Pageant?
Dignitaries and models across Nigeria and Africa will participate during the 4th Edition of Face of Arise Africa beauty Pageant slated to hold again this year.
Speaking with the Publisher of Arise Africa Magazine, Mr. Ikechukwu Anyanwu who is also the CEO of Face of Arise Africa, Sommies Ltd, Gcfn Consults, he affirmed the readiness of the group to deliver a world class event set to redefine pageantry while attracting local and foreign investment into the Imo State tourism sector.
The leadership blogger further explained that, ‘Face of Arise Africa beauty pageant is one that primarily focuses on harnessing the potential of women while also exploring our capacity to lead an army of achievers in addressing some of the challenges bedeviling the Nigerian society. The Face of Arise Africa beauty pageant is designed to raise confident, elegant and inspirational women who would use the power of their inner strength and character to provide solutions to some of the challenges our country Nigerian is facing” he said.
Face of Arise Africa beauty pageant has long valued community service, and it is our basic requirement that each contestant from anywhere in Africa will not only champion a social issue that is important to her but one that meets the need of humanity.
Face of Arise Africa beauty pageant has categories (Miss, Mrs. & Ms.) for every woman, because we believe every woman has a unique voice at any stage of their life.

“Our pageant will also impact various skills to the contestants like: Creative skill, interview, fashion, sportswear, & evening gown. There will not be any bikini show or indecent dressing.”
Face of Arise Arise Africa beauty pageant focuses on equipping all contestants with life skills but however only selects and awards only the best among the contestants who will emerge as queen for each of the categories transparently setting the pace for excellence within the industry.

“We believe that hosting the competition in Owerri Imo State will be a great medium to promote and present Imo State to the rest of Nigeria and Africa. Even as we focus on stimulating and diversifying our economy, tourism and hospitality will certainly be a great alternative, it is expected that cash flow into the State will be improved. In addition, national and international trade including foods, consumer goods, and service will be supported, and African culture will be divulgated to viewers and consumers worldwide”, the CEO Arise Africa Magazine, Mr Anyanwu concluded.
